Scope and content
Sermons, programs, posters, and correspondence concerning speakers invited to preach in Sage Chapel at Cornell. Programs in the collection are mainly for religious services, but also include some concert programs. The collection also includes a typewritten history of the Sage Chapel Choir by Donald R.M. Paterson (16 pages). Speakers who gave sermons include Lee E. Snook, Daniel Berrigan, Martin Luther King Jr., Richard D. Bausman, Rosemary Ruether, Carl Sagan, John A. Taylor, Elisabeth Kübler-Ross, Dick Gregory, Frank H.T. Rhodes, William Sloane Coffin, Robert Nelson West, and others. Includes full text of several sermons given during the 1986-1987 academic year.

Biographical / Historical
As a nonsectarian institution, Cornell University invites clergy and lay people of a variety of religious faiths to speak at religious services or other programs on campus, often at Sage Chapel.
